Title: Designating Perfluorooctanoic Acid (PFOA) and Perfluorooctanesulfonic Acid (PFOS) as CERCLA Hazardous Substances 
Abstract:

Under the Comprehensive Environmental Response, Compensation, and Liability Act of 1980, as amended, the Environmental Protection Agency (Agency) published a final rule on May 8, 2024 (89 FR 39124) designating perfluorooctanoic acid (PFOA) and perfluorooctane sulfonic acid (PFOS), including their salts and structural isomers, as hazardous substances. The Agency reached this decision after evaluating the available scientific and technical information about PFOA and PFOS and determining that they may present a substantial danger to the public health or welfare or the environment when released.
